Subject: Key rotation for Glyphsense

Team — the credential for Glyphsense, our encoding-detection service for uploaded text files, rotates this Friday. Future maintainers: detection confidence thresholds are unchanged; only the auth layer is affected. Update your local configs before Friday or upload pipelines will fail closed. The new key for the Glyphsense internal endpoint is below.

gateway credential: vxb23-B20tfQ3e6HBiNMkGTS2h0fU

Alert: WebhookRetryExhaustion (Lanternpost delivery service). Fires when more than 2% of webhook deliveries in a 10-minute window reach the terminal retry state. Lanternpost retries with exponential backoff — 5 attempts over roughly 30 minutes — then parks events in the dead-letter store for 72 hours. Before replaying, confirm the receiving endpoint is healthy; replaying into a failing endpoint resets nothing and burns quota. Replay procedure, backoff tuning, and historical incident notes live on this page.

wiki page, tawip-kagef: https://confluence.nelvrodata.example/ticket/browse/secrets/ticket/88adfa5c911985f4

Subject: On-call handover — GraphLoom

Hi Petra,

Handing over the GraphLoom dependency visualizer shift. The render service has been stable, but the graph-diff job failed twice on Tuesday due to oversized monorepo snapshots; I bumped the worker memory and it's held since. Watch the snapshot-size alert — if it fires again, the proper fix is sharding, not another bump. Runbook links are in the team wiki under GraphLoom/oncall. Any questions after I'm offline, reach the maintainers at the address below.

escalation mailbox, kaweg-kahif: druwyn.sordor@nelvroworks.corp

**Q: A customer says dark mode in the Ostra Admin dashboard won't stick after logout. What do we tell them?**

A: Theme preferences are stored server-side, so a stale session can reset them. Have the customer log out fully, then re-enable dark mode under Display Settings. If the preference service itself is locked, unlock it via the support console using the recovery passphrase noted below.

unlock words, bawef-kahap: sorax-sorir-quenys-aldok